Leeds United will be taking on Southampton in a Premier League clash on Tuesday at Elland Road. Both teams will be looking for a positive result as they aim to climb up the table.
Leeds United are currently in 16th place, while Southampton are in 10th place. Both teams have been inconsistent this season, with Leeds winning 5 of their last 10 games and Southampton winning 3 of their last 10.
Leeds will be without key defender Robin Koch due to injury, while Southampton will have to make do without top scorer Danny Ings, who is also sidelined with a muscle injury.
Both teams will be looking to attack and score goals, as they have both been leaky at the back this season. Leeds have conceded 36 goals in 19 games, while Southampton have conceded 29 goals in 18 games.
It promises to be an exciting and open game, with both teams looking to secure all three points. Leeds will be looking to bounce back from their 1-0 defeat to Brighton, while Southampton will be hoping to continue their good form after a 1-0 win over Liverpool.
